| I had the sleeve. Anyone else out there who had the sleeve?
Hello! On Aug 22, 2011 I have the sleeve bariatric proceedure done. I would like to talk to others who may have had this done too. I was happily surprised at how well the surgery went. I am presently trying to get to 80 grams of protein a day, and push up my calories. I didnt realize I was so behind. Now I am pushing protein all day. Raising the calories is not hard, but making it meaningful calories/proteins is the challenge. Would love to hear your story, exchange tips and thoughts. |

I also had the sleeve, and protein will forever be an issue I'm guessing (I don't think it's too much different from the RNY folks). I try to have some sort of fish every couple of days because of the high protein/low fat combo. Cottage cheese is a good source, also. I plan "meals" around the protein first. I don't really pay too much attention to calories per se, but if you want to count them and add in your excercise, try myfitnesspal.com........it's free and you can find any foods to track. I find this helpful in terms of watching my protein and weight, etc.
